Buxmont Academy offers rates on a per diem basis for general education students and special education students.
We also offer school districts discounted tuition rates when they reserve guaranteed slots for the upcoming school year during the months of June and July.

Students are typically transported to our schools by the school district in which the student resides.
Several school districts we work with partner with one another in ride-sharing programs to help make transportation more affordable.
Each of our six campuses serve school districts in their geographic areas. Our schools serve districts in the following counties:
- Bethlehem campus: Bucks, Northampton, Lehigh, Carbon and Monroe counties
- Feasterville campus: Bucks, Montgomery and Philadelphia counties
- Pottstown campus: Montgomery, Chester and Berks counties
- Sellersville campus: Bucks and Montgomery counties
- Tatamy Creek campus: Northampton, Lehigh, Carbon, and Monroe counties
- Woodlyn campus: Delaware, Chester and Philadelphia counties
Our schools work with a wide variety of students who enroll for many different reasons. Many of our students have issues with behavior and anger management, drug and alcohol abuse, or issues related to bullying.
To meet their individual needs, our students stay with us for varying lengths of time. We offer 45 day emergency placements, partial school year placements, Vo-Tech/Buxmont Academy shared referrals as well as long-term placement. Some students remain with us for multiple years and may earn a diploma.
